LaLiga: Senegal youngster Wague to join Barcelona

Senegal international Moussa Wague will be joining FC Barcelona in the coming days after the La Liga champions reached an agreement with his club KAS Eupen of Belgium.

“FC Barcelona and KAS Eupen have reached an agreement for the transfer of Moussa Wague, who will be signing for the Blaugrana in the coming days,” a statement from Camp Nou said.

“Wague, who had his medical at FC Barcelona on Friday morning, will be training for the first time with his team mates on Saturday,” it added.

The 19-year-old defender caught the eye of Barca scouts at the 2018 FIFA World Cup in Russia, according to reports.

He scored one of the Teranga Lions two goals against Japan (2-2) in Group H third round of matches.
